




Offices starting from £800
Offices starting from £500
Offices starting from £325
Offices starting from £239
Offices starting from £900
Offices starting from £1103
POA
POA
Offices starting from £917
Offices starting from £526
Offices starting from £440
Offices starting from £603
Offices starting from £375
Offices starting from £375
Offices starting from £730
POA
Offices starting from £900
Offices starting from £1200
POA
Offices starting from £740
Offices starting from £309
POA
Offices starting from £680
Offices starting from £250
Items per page